//! YouTube **纯协议 · 脱浏览器**:reqwest 抓 watch 页 + base.js → 内嵌 **QuickJS(`signer`)** 跑出
//! n/sig → 拼真实 `googlevideo` 直链 → 下载 + ffprobe 验真。**全程不开浏览器**。
//!
//! 这是 `re_yt_play`(浏览器 ① 断点抠 oracle)的「脱浏览器」版。难点在于现代 base.js 把 **sig 与 nsig
//! 统一进一个 opcode VM**(`g7` URL 类的 `.get("n")` 内部跑 `pV(8,6793,this)`,`y2` 里 `Wv(65,2902,…)`
//! 解 sig;`pV`/`O9`/`Wv` 是互递归的 opcode 派发器 + `c` 字符表)。逐 opcode 重写进 Rust 既随 base.js
//! 每几小时轮换而碎、又无收益(yt-dlp 同样是跑 JS、不重写 VM)。故走**「整份 base.js 喂进 JS 引擎」**:
//!
//! 1. **补环境**:base.js 是浏览器脚本(顶层 `var window=this` + 一堆 DOM/定时器初始化)。用
//! `with(Proxy)` 把所有自由标识符引到一个沙箱:沙箱里放齐 QuickJS 标准内建 + document/navigator/
//! location/console/atob… 桩;**未知全局经 Proxy `has:()=>true` 读成 `undefined` 而不抛 ReferenceError**
//! (这是 headless 跑混淆脚本的关键)。把 IIFE 的 `var window=this` 改指沙箱,避免 `window.location` 缺失。
//! 2. **顶部注入惰性 oracle**:在 IIFE 顶部注入 `g.__ytUrl/__ytNsig`(函数体引用闭包局部 `y2`、命名空间
//! `g.<g7>`,**call 时才解析**)+ `__ytStash(g)` 把命名空间存到沙箱——即便后续 DOM 初始化抛错,核心
//! 函数早已定义、oracle 已挂上,套 try/catch 仍可调用。
//! 3. **就地解析**:`y2` 名 / nsig 解扰类路径全从活 base.js 正则解析(名字随版本轮换,硬编码必挂)。
//!
//! 验真:reqwest `Range` 下载一段 + ffprobe(本地文件 + 直连 URL 权威)。
//!
//! 诚实边界:这不是「把 opcode VM 反汇编成纯 Rust 算法」——VM 执行仍交给 QuickJS(脱的是**浏览器**,
//! 不是 JS 引擎)。这与 yt-dlp 的思路一致,且对混淆轮换免疫;真要逐 opcode 纯 Rust 化是另一个量级的活。
//!
//! 运行:`cargo run --example re_yt_protocol --features signer`(`URL=` 换视频;`MB=` 下载 MiB 数)。
